Olympiacos Piraeus returned to Greece from Moscow and the EuroLeague win over CSKA with three doubtful players ahead of the Round 6 game against Maccabi Tel Aviv at home Friday (11/1).

Per club sources, center Nikola Milutinov, forward/center Aug Rubit and forward Mindaugas Kuzminskas are suffering from gastroenteritis and may not play in the match vs. Maccabi. Kuzminskas has been hospitalized.

In the meantime, forward Kostas Papanikolaou underwent an MRI following his right-knee injury during the first half of the game vs. CSKA and the results came back clean. The Greek player will be out against the “Yellows”.

Olympiacos is 2-3 after the victory in Russia. Maccabi and former Reds coach Giannis Sfairopoulos will travel to Piraeus with a 3-2 record after beating Fenerbahce Beko and capturing its third straight EuroLeague win.
